What is Ezzygate and what do they do?
Ezzygate is a payment gateway built around a single idea: transaction logic shouldn't require a developer. Its platform gives merchants a real-time routing tool where payment and fraud rules are drawn as a flowchart rather than coded — deposits, payouts, and KYC checks can all be mapped visually and adjusted without touching the underlying system.
The company connects merchants to more than 240 payment and fraud solutions, with three integration paths — hosted, host-to-host, and JavaScript — so technical teams can choose the level of customisation they need. Every transaction that passes through the platform follows an audited workflow, which means the full lifecycle of a payment, from the route it took to the rules it triggered, can be traced after the fact.
On the fraud side, Ezzygate runs configurable velocity checks (card and customer usage in the last 24 hours, card BIN country and range, 3D Secure (3DS) enrolment status, IP country) alongside blocklist and allowlist controls, letting merchants flag patterns such as mismatched shipping and billing addresses or repeated orders to one address on different cards.
Who is it for?
Ezzygate is built for merchants and platforms that need to manage payment routing logic themselves rather than leave it to a single processor — businesses running multiple payment service providers or brands that want one dashboard to route, monitor, and report across all of them. Its non-technical, drag-and-drop workflow editor makes it a fit for operations teams without in-house development resources, while its audit trail and reporting depth suit finance and risk functions that need granular visibility into decline reasons, customer profiles, and transaction geography.
Why do businesses choose Ezzygate?
- No-code routing — least-cost routing, volume-based routing, round robin, bin-range and country routing, and automatic fail-overs, all configured by drawing a workflow rather than writing code.
- Broad reach through one connection — access to 240+ payment and fraud solutions without separate integrations for each.
- Built-in fraud prevention — real-time rule sets that block or flag suspicious transactions before they reach the bank, cutting exposure without adding manual review.
- Operational self-sufficiency — non-technical staff can configure accounts, build payment rules, and generate reports without pulling in engineering time.
- Full transaction traceability — every transaction's path through the workflow is logged, useful for reconciliation and dispute investigation.

Is Ezzygate trustworthy?
Ezzygate is PCI DSS Level 1 compliant, the highest tier of the security standard that covers how cardholder data is stored, processed, and transmitted. The platform is also built to support 3D Secure (3DS) version 2 and complies with PSD2's Strong Customer Authentication (SCA) requirements, aligning it with current European authentication standards for card-not-present transactions.
